Wood window service involves a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den window components. This service typically includes tasks such as replacing damaged or rotting wood, refinishing surfaces, and addressing issues related to the window frames, sashes, and muntins. Professionals may also handle tasks like sealing gaps, applying protective finishes, and restoring the aesthetic appeal of wood windows to ensure they function properly and look attractive. Proper wood window care can help extend the lifespan of these features and preserve the character of the property.
The service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ained wood windows. These issues often include wood rot, warping, peeling paint, and drafts caused by gaps or deteriorated seals. Without intervention, these problems can lead to increased energy costs, reduced security, and compromised weather resistance. Wood window specialists can identify underlying issues and perform repairs or replacements that restore the window’s integrity, helping improve energy efficiency and overall property comfort.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Stow,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. For example, standard-sized units in Stow, MA, may cost around $500 each. Costs vary based on window dimensions and custom features.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components generally falls between $150 and $600 per window. Common repairs include rotted wood or damaged sashes, with prices influenced by the extent of damage and required materials.
Refinishing Prices - Refinishing or restoring wood windows usually costs between $200 and $800 per window. This includes stripping, sanding, and applying new finishes to improve appearance and longevity.
Installation Fees - Professional installation services for wood windows typically range from $250 to $700 per window. Costs depend on the complexity of the installation and the number of units being installed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of repairs do wood window services typically handle? Local pros often perform repairs such as fixing damaged frames, replacing rotted wood, restoring broken sashes, and addressing issues with window hardware to improve functionality.
Can wood window services improve energy efficiency? Yes, service providers can offer upgrades like weatherstripping, sealing gaps, and installing energy-efficient glazing to help enhance a window’s insulation properties.
Do wood window services include restoration and refinishing? Many providers offer restoration and refinishing options to restore the appearance of wood windows, including sanding, staining, and protective finishing.
Are custom wood window solutions available through local service providers? Some service providers can assist with custom sizing, design, and finishing to match specific aesthetic or architectural requirements.
What maintenance services do wood window specialists provide? Maintenance services may include cleaning, re-caulking, repainting, and inspections to help prolong the lifespan of wood windows.
